What the assessment includes

  • Diagnostic interview

    A structured clinical interview covering developmental history, current symptoms, and impact on work, school, and daily life — including sleep, medical history, and any prior diagnoses or treatments.

  • Validated testing

    Standardized ADHD rating scales and continuous-performance or related measures appropriate to your referral question, selected from instruments with strong psychometric evidence in adult populations.

  • Written report

    A detailed report with test results, diagnostic impressions, and specific recommendations — formatted for employers, universities, and clinicians.

  • Next steps

    Practical guidance for treatment, workplace adjustments, academic accommodations, and follow-up care — yours to share with the providers and institutions you choose.

How is this different from a quick ADHD quiz?

Our assessments are conducted by licensed psychologists using validated clinical instruments and structured diagnostic interviews. The result is a formal written report with test data — suitable for documentation purposes, not a self-reported score from an online screener.

Can the report be used for workplace accommodations?

When diagnostic criteria are met, reports include impressions and practical recommendations employers and HR teams can review. Final accommodation decisions remain with your employer; we design reports to meet the documentation standards HR departments typically request.

How long does an ADHD assessment take?

Most evaluations include one to two testing sessions plus intake and a feedback meeting. Total timeline from first contact to receiving your report is typically two to four weeks, depending on scheduling availability.
